Deloris Gibbs, champion apple baker at RCHS, captured the championship in the 15th annual baking contest held in connection with the Apple Blossom festivities last week in Winchester. She was competing with 18 students from four states and took top honors with her apple pie made according to an old family recipe. Deloris is a tenth grade student at the local high school and lives in Woodville with her guardian Miss Frankie Jackson. She received an engraved silver bowl, banner and apron, and was introduced at the Ladies luncheon and to the public prior to the pageant at Handley High School Friday. Deloris rode in the parade in Winchester Saturday where she met Phyllis George of Denton, Texas who is Miss America and other notable people including Queen Shenandoah, Miss Juliana Shepard. Among other prizes presented the “Chief Cook” are a mini-vacation in Luray where she will visit the Luray Caverns, have a tour of Shenandoah National Park and Skyline Drive and was given passes to Skyline Caverns.
